5:35 Royal Ascot: Hello Glory can gain his revenge for York

Published:

Electrelane may have finished miles ahead of Hello Glory when the pair clashed at York last month, but there are some good reasons to believe that the positions will be reversed in the Sandringham Handicap at Royal Ascot.

Ten lengths was the distance between the pair on the last occasion they met as both finished behind Laugh Out Loud.

However, Hello Glory was having her first start of the season in this race and also a first attempt at 1m, meaning that she is more than entitled to come on for the run.

Electrelane was already race sharp after a decent third in a Group Three contest at Newbury and has also been back on the racecourse since, winning the German 1000 Guineas.

As a result she will carry 13lb more than Hello Glory at Royal Ascot in comparison to York.

This is a weight pull that more than cancels out the distance between the pair from previously and so Hello Glory looks the far superior price at 7/1 to win the Sandringham Handicap.

Electrelene is also 7/1 but is having to give weight away all around because of her Group One penalty.

Irish raider Duntle is another to consider and is set to go off favourite at 9/2.

Duntle was mightily impressive when winning a Dundalk maiden by 18 lengths earlier in the season and ran creditably in a higher grade last time when failing to settle in the early stages.

She still has a bit to prove, but will be a leading threat if allowed to dictate and settling better.

Of those at big Royal Ascot odds, Falls Of Lora comes from the Godolphin team and has already won the UAE Oaks this year.

She disappointed last time out in the UAE Derby, but back against her own sex, she could make her presence felt.
